Salvator Mundi, ca. 1622–23, Oil on wood, 23 1/2 x 17 1/4 in. (59.7 x 43.8 cm), Paintings, Domenico Fetti (Italian, Rome (?) 1591/92–1623 Venice), The picture was painted in Venice for Count Francesco Gambara of Brescia. Fetti had moved to Venice from Mantua following a fight with a fellow painter. He was a master of loose brushwork, as this late work testifies
